About This Activity

Get inspired to build creatively and think critically... grab your hardhats and let’s get problem solving! What better opportunity to see what it's like to be an engineer than through a week of creativity-filled, hands-on, and innovative project making? Discover the world of structures, science, building, and more through play and first-hand experiments. This camp is perfect for the future builders and makers of our world! Join this camp if you are looking for a space to explore your hands-on problem solving and creative thinking skills! This program is intended for participants entering Grades 2 and 3 in September 2025. NOTE: This is a 4-day week NOTE: The same themes at the same grade level will contain the same content across all weeks. For example, Maker 2/3 Week 1 will contain the same material as Maker 2/3 Week 7. Girls* and women* bring value and diversity to STEM, and through providing a girl*-focused space, we encourage and inspire the next generation of women* in STEM. Geering Up holds All Girls* Camps every summer to encourage girls* to discover and explore their love of science and engineering. All Girls* Camps offer the same activities as their co-ed counterparts in a girl*-focused space. *We use the words “girls” and “women” with an asterisk (*) to intentionally include students and stakeholders who are underrepresented in STEM fields. Cis girls/women and trans, genderqueer, or non-binary people are welcome at our All Girls* programming. For more information, visit our All Girls* page on our website.
